Letter from America

A letter, [?1880s], from David L. Williams, of Brisbin, Clearfield County, Pennsylvania, to Mr William Edwards and family, [?of Brynamman], mainly describing his recent return to Pennsylvania, by ship from Liverpool to New York, following a visit to Wales.

Williams, David L., of Clearfield County, Pennsylvania.

Letters from Providence, Pennsylvania.

Six holograph letters, 1870-1878, from the brothers Samuel, David and William Morgan, Providence, Pennsylvania, to their family in South Wales (ff. 1-12), along with five letters, 1948-1949, to Charlotte Erickson relating to emigration from Wales, apparently sent in response to an appeal in the Western Mail (ff. 13-19).
Also included is a typescript copy by Erickson, [1949], of a 1925 letter from Alfred A. Jones, Salt Lake City, Utah (f. 18).

Morgan, Samuel J.
